School Notes

  • We are proud to have our families grow up with us. Children begin with us as infants and continue through our school age programs. Our center is focused on building long-term relationships with our children and their families.
  • We offer a secure key pad entry for our families and identification checks at child pick up. We also have secured play areas with large easements, double fencing and a 6 foot fence all around for the security of the children.
  • Hours Of Operation: 6:30 AM to 6:00 PM, M-F
  • Languages Spoken: American_sign_langugage, Spanish
  • Accreditations: NAC, Others - other_accreditations
  • Enrollment: Min Age - 6 Weeks, Max Age - 10 YEAR-OLDS
  • NACCRRA; Early Learning Coalition; VPK
  • Infant Programs (6 Weeks – 1 Year), Toddler Programs (1 – 2 Years), Discovery Preschool Programs (2 – 3 Years), Preschool Programs (3 – 4 Years), Prekindergarten Programs (4 – 5 Years), Before and After School Programs (5–12 Years), Summer Programs (preschool, prekindergarten, and school-age)
